PracticeLink is pleased to announce the opening of the Fall 2025 application cycle for First Practice Fund, a scholarship initiative dedicated to supporting the next generation of healthcare professionals. Following the success of the program’s inaugural round in Spring 2025, the upcoming round offers another opportunity for aspiring medical leaders to receive meaningful financial support during their training.

First Practice Fund was created to help ease the financial burdens that medical students, residents, fellows and advanced practice providers often face. The program awards $2,500 to nine recipients, one from each of the following categories: Internal Medicine, Hospital-based Medicine, Primary Care, Rural Medicine (for participants in ACGME-accredited Rural Training Tracks), Medical Students and Advanced Practice Providers.

This past spring, hundreds of applicants from across the country shared their stories and aspirations. From those applications, six outstanding individuals were selected for their commitment to underserved communities, patient-centered care and the advancement of health equity. 

Among the recipients was Dr. Bryan Bui, who credited his father’s journey as a Vietnam War refugee as a source of inspiration. Another recipient, Jill Wenger, PA, left behind a successful massage therapy practice to pursue a new career focused on neurodegenerative care. Their stories, in addition to those of the other four recipients, reflect the spirit of the First Practice Fund and its mission to support those who are choosing to lead with purpose and compassion. Other recipients included Alejandro Nieto Dominguez, MD; Sarah Eichinger, DO; Dilpreet Singh, MD; and medical student Margaret Giggey.

To be eligible for the First Practice Fund, applicants must be currently enrolled in an accredited U.S.-based medical school or an ACGME-accredited residency program. Residents and fellows must also have an active PracticeLink account and use the same email address associated with that account when applying. Submissions will be evaluated based on professionalism, interpersonal skills and clearly articulated career goals. Winners are responsible for any applicable tax obligations. By applying, applicants consent to the publication of their name, photo and portions of their submission on various PracticeLink platforms.
